Understanding Impact Windows in Florida
STS Impact Windows represents the top provider of premium impact window systems based in Boca Raton and surrounding areas. Impact windows in Florida are reinforced window systems https://lancextgu114558.losblogos.com/39032788/the-complete-guide-to-impact-windows-in-florida-by-sts